The cost of a home battery energy storage system primarily depends on the size, capacity, and type of battery technology used. On average, homeowners can expect to pay between $7,000 and $15,000 for a complete system, including installation. Grid-scale storage refers to technologies connected to the power grid that can store energy and then supply it back to the grid at a more advantageous time – for example, at night, when no solar power is available, or during a weather event that disrupts electricity generation. A grid connection cabinet, also known as a parallel cabinet, is an electrical device used to connect two or more independent power sources, enabling them to operate in sync and supply power to a load or connect to the public grid.
